API (Express) Client (React) and a reverse proxy (Nginx) We’re using the... WebMar 4, 2024 · For this process, you will use a container to create the production version of the application. Docker will then copy this build function's output into a second container, an NGINX server. Once the second container is created, you discard the first container. What's left is the NGINX server with the minimal set of files from the prior stage.

WebJul 18, 2024 · flask-react-nginx. Basic setup connecting flask to a react node application. client. The client directory was created using create-react-app. There are two Dockerfiles used for the client. One is for local development, using the node development server. The other builds the app into static files which are then served to nginx. server
